Transaction 57e0dcbaf96f970aa124721646da68e78732bbb3873357492415396b96184239
1 Input
1 Output
-
57e0dcbaf96f970aa124721646da68e78732bbb3873357492415396b96184239:0
- value
- 1129299
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6e0c10425c5c081de0fae18283972ffc6b08ec9 OP_EQUAL
- address
- 3NjnaqvZMNauZepY6XpraEFy3KniXndrg2